Lithuanian

Etymology

From (deprecated template usage) [etyl] Proto-Balto-Slavic *skīstas, from (deprecated template usage) [etyl] Proto-Indo-European *skidtos. Cognate with Proto-Slavic *čistъ (clean, pure).

Adjective

skýstas

  1. thin (of liquids)
